Chivas Brothers’ Kilmalid bottling plant in Dumbarton, the 20-strong group negotiated some of the most difficult terrain across the country to cover 200 miles and over 10,000 feet of elevation in two and a half days.

Their final destination was Speyside, home to The Glenlivet, Strathisla and Aberlour distilleries.The organisation was chosen as the whisky producer’s charity of the year and the event coincided with global MND awareness day as well as MND Scotland’s 40th anniversary.Morag McGown, MND Scotland’s corporate partnerships manager, said: “This was a truly incredible feat by the Chivas team, and we have been blown away by everyone’s commitment and generosity.
